Course Content

• Understanding Youth Development Theories and Principles
• Designing and Implementing Engaging Youth Programs (Program Planning & Implementation)
• Youth Work & Risk Management (Safety & Risk Assessment)
• Facilitating Effective Communication and Group Dynamics (Communication Skills, Teamwork)
• Promoting Positive Youth Mental Health & Wellbeing (Mental Health, Well-being, Youth Support)
• Inclusive Programming and Addressing Diversity (Diversity, Inclusion, Equity)
• Working with Families and Communities (Community Engagement, Family Involvement)
• Evaluating Program Effectiveness and Outcomes (Program Evaluation, Data Analysis)

Career path

Career Role (Youth Programs) Description
Youth Worker (Primary Education) Supporting young children's development through engaging activities and mentoring. High demand in UK primary schools.
Youth Outreach Worker (Community Engagement) Reaching out to disadvantaged youth, offering guidance, and connecting them with essential resources. Vital role in community development.
Program Coordinator (Youth Development) Planning, organizing, and implementing youth programs; ensuring quality and effective delivery. Strong organizational skills are crucial.
Youth Mentor (Secondary Education) Providing academic, social, and emotional support to secondary school students. Increasing demand due to youth mental health focus.
